ALEXANDRIA, Va., Oct. 28 -- United States Patent no. 12,448,252, issued on Oct. 21, was assigned to DELTA LABORATORIES HOLDING B.V. (Rotterdam, Netherlands).

"Hoisting arrangement for assembly of wind turbines" was invented by Andre Schiele (Warmond, Netherlands).
